corrode

US /kəˈroʊd/
UK /kəˈrəʊd/

Verb

1.

destroy or damage (metal, stone, or other materials) slowly by chemical action

Example:
Acid rain can corrode buildings and statues.
Rust began to corrode the old metal pipes.
2.

destroy or weaken gradually

Example:
Years of neglect can corrode a person's spirit.
Distrust began to corrode their friendship.
